Summer Corn Chowder

INGREDIENTS

4 oz Bacon; diced
1 sm Onion; peeled, diced
2 Celery stalks; diced
8 Sprigs thyme
Salt
Freshly-ground black pepper
3 c Chicken stock; skimmed of fat
3 Ears yellow corn kernels
5 oz Fingerling potatoes; sliced
1 Poblano chile; seeded, diced
1 1/2 c Half-and-half

INSTRUCTIONS

Place bacon in small stockpot over medium-high heat. Cook, stirring
occasionally, until bacon is deep golden brown and all the fat has
rendered, about 4 minutes. Remove bacon with slotted spoon, transfer to
paper towels, and set aside. Discard all but 2 tablespoons of bacon fat.
Add onions, celery, thyme, and salt and pepper to taste to stockpot; cook
over medium-low heat until translucent, about 8 minutes. Add stock; bring
to a boil. Reduce heat to medium; simmer 15 minutes. Add corn, potatoes,
and chile; cook until potatoes are tender, 8 to 10 minutes. Remove and
discard thyme. Add half and half, simmer until soup is hot. Adjust
seasoning with salt and pepper, and garnish with the reserved crisp bacon
pieces. Makes 4 servings.
